The Power of Code Instrumentation

Code instrumentation involves the strategic insertion of monitoring and measurement points within an application’s codebase. This practice enables developers and SREs to collect vital data about the application’s runtime behavior, resource utilization, and execution flow. Through well-implemented code instrumentation, teams can pinpoint performance bottlenecks, identify potential vulnerabilities, and optimize code for efficiency.

Understanding SRE Goals

Site Reliability Engineers play a pivotal role in bridging the gap between development and operations. Their primary goal is to ensure system reliability, availability, and performance. This includes minimizing downtime, responding swiftly to incidents, and automating tasks for seamless operations. SREs rely on tools like Stackify to monitor application health, detect anomalies, and collaborate with development teams for effective troubleshooting.

Unveiling the Observability Framework

An observability framework goes beyond traditional monitoring by focusing on understanding complex systems through multiple data sources. It encompasses three core pillars: logs, metrics, and traces. Logs provide detailed records of events, metrics quantify system behavior, and traces offer insights into transaction flows. This holistic approach enables SREs to gain a comprehensive view of application performance and proactively address issues.
